Mongo shard rebalance
http://icejoywoo.github.io/2016/01/21/mongodb-shard-cluster-data-balance.html WebStarting in MongoDB 5.0, you can reshard a collection by changing a collection's shard key. Starting in MongoDB 4.4, you can refine a shard key by adding a suffix field or fields to the existing shard key. In MongoDB 4.2 and earlier, the choice of shard key cannot be changed after sharding.
Mongo shard rebalance
Did you know?
Web9 jul. 2024 · Our use case is pretty simple - we have a sharded MongoDB cluster with replicas and multiple shards. Currently, we are watching the changes (by using .watch () … Web5 jul. 2012 · MongoDB sharding, how does it rebalance when adding new nodes? How to define sharding range for each shard in Mongo? From the definition of "chunk" in the documentation, I think it is to be thought of as merely a unit of data migration. When we shard a collection among N servers, then the total no. of chunks is not necessarily N.
Web15 apr. 2016 · mongos> sh.getBalancerState () true 通过balance锁查看balance活动 如果state是2,表示balance锁已经被获取 mongos> db.locks.find ( {"_id" : …
Webscore:6. If there are multiple shards available, MongoDB will start migrating data to other shards once you have a sufficient number of chunks. This migration is called balancing and is performed by a process called the balancer.The balancer moves chunks from one shard to another. For a balancing round to occur, a shard must have at least nine ... Web17 mei 2024 · Handling Bus Error in Mongo Service As per MongoDB documentation here It would also be helpful to run smartctl (part of smartmontools) to check for SMART hardware errors: sudo smartctl -a /dev/sdb Even you can run the Linux fsck utility is used to check and repair Linux filesystems ( ext2, ext3, ext4, etc.).
Web9 jul. 1990 · Sorted by: 0. Yes, it is balancing "old" data because your choose bad shard key. Shard key should not start with linearly increasing key like time/date/number. …
Web3 jul. 2014 · The questions you are asking are essentially how to run and operate MongoDB properly, and that is beyond the scope of the comments here. I would recommend you look at the (free) courses at university.mongodb.com - the M202 course covers a lot of your questions (fair disclosure - I wrote and recorded that course) and takes 7 weeks to … dpw hiloWeb31 okt. 2014 · I have mongodb shard cluster, shard key is hashed. It has 2 shard replica sets. Each replica set has 2 machines. I did an experiment by adding another 2 shard replica sets, and it starts to rebalance. However, after a while I find out that chunk migration is rather to be slow. It takes 1 hour to move 1.4GB of data. dpw highland park miWeb13 apr. 2024 · mongos will send the query to the shards whose shard keys indicate that they could contain answers, most likely that is one server only, resulting in a fast query and no extra load on the part of mongos. Maybe the above examples are not-news to you. The queries you send to mongo now are same syntax you'd use to send to a sharded database. emily albert